Transaction 74362359884492b984254445026b005f5a56d1862181148e04c6757f4e3511d0

2 Input
2 Outputs
  • 74362359884492b984254445026b005f5a56d1862181148e04c6757f4e3511d0:0
  • value  206738923
    address  16Meh3V9EBpvT83TknxfyB9xaXur5YENP1
  • 74362359884492b984254445026b005f5a56d1862181148e04c6757f4e3511d0:1
  • value  126136
    address  1DGSDEFZnaPycuAyc4P3AqCNJAodvvAzEN